What Is a Rubber Tip Nozzle and Why It Matters
A rubber nozzle tip is a protective attachment for air blow guns that prevents direct metal-to-surface contact. It’s designed to:
Prevent scratches or dents on delicate materials
Improve air seal in narrow or uneven spaces
Lower noise levels vs. bare metal tips
Provide directional airflow for precise cleaning
These features make rubber tips essential for work on painted surfaces, electronics, auto body panels, and more.

Maintenance Tips for Long-Lasting Use
Keep your rubber tips in top condition with these simple steps:
Avoid oil exposure unless rubber is rated for it
Store in a dry environment to prevent cracking
Inspect weekly for signs of wear, hardening, or rubber tip detachment
Replace damaged tips immediately to prevent tool or surface damage
